### Step 4: Swap the scaling backend

Alright, this is the fiddly one. PortionPal's recipe-scaling calculator now does unit conversion server-side, so the old client-side ratio table is dead weight — delete it after the deploy, not before. If scaling results look off overnight, roll back the backend flag rather than the whole release. Once the new service is up, make sure it boots with the following configuration values.

settings of fahag-haduf:
[ulaox]
port = 8443
region = south-2
host = ulaox.lumiccorp.internal
timeout_ms = 500
retries = 8

// Encoding sniffing for user-uploaded text files in Saltgrass.
// We check BOM first, then a capped statistical pass (8 KB max)
// to avoid unbounded reads on hostile uploads. Ambiguous files
// fall back to this constant rather than guessing, which closed
// the smuggling vector flagged in the last audit. Fixed as of the
// build noted below.

trace token, bawif-tajof: htk14_21e308fc7b4137

## Deployment

Heads up: the Pricewhisk catalog service leans hard on its cache layer, and invalidation is where people get burned. Whenever a merchandiser edits a product, the writer publishes a purge event; the edge nodes are supposed to drop stale entries within a few seconds. If they don't, you'll see old prices lingering for hours, and support will let you know about it. Don't guess at the TTLs — they're tuned on purpose after the Great Stale Price Incident. The deploy script reads the values shown below.

config for kahag-tafop:
WENWYN_PIN=7412
WENWYN_TENANT=fenion
WENWYN_METRICS_HOST=metrics.wenwyn.zemvarnet.local
WENWYN_SEAL=seal_cafee3b9
WENWYN_STANDBY_TEAM=praox